为什么1M带宽的理论速度是128KB/s?
1M带宽中的“M”代表“兆比特每秒”(Mbps),而用户感知的下载速度单位是“千字节每秒”(KB/s)。由于1字节=8比特,实际速度计算公式为:
1Mbps ÷ 8 = 128KB/s。这意味着,在理想状态下,每秒最多可传输128KB数据。
实际使用中1M带宽能跑多快?
理论速度是峰值,真实场景中速度会因以下因素下降:
- 网络波动:跨运营商访问、高峰期网络拥堵;
- 服务器负载:CPU、内存占用过高时带宽分配受限;
- 资源类型:动态网页比静态网页更消耗带宽。
根据实测数据,1M带宽的实际下载速度通常为80-120KB/s,突发流量时可能接近128KB/s。
小型网站需要多少带宽?实战案例分析
案例1:日均2000IP的企业官网
- 页面大小:优化后单页30KB(压缩图片+精简代码);
- 并发能力:每秒支持4个用户同时加载页面;
- 优化方案:启用CDN后,图片、CSS/JS文件缓存到边缘节点,带宽消耗降低70%。
案例2:个人博客(日均500IP)
- 内容类型:文字为主,配少量缩略图;
- 流量分布:80%为老用户,浏览器缓存复用资源;
- 实测结果:1M带宽负载率仅40%,日均消耗流量15GB。
如何让1M带宽支撑更高流量?
3个关键优化策略
- CDN加速:将静态资源分发到全球节点,减少源站带宽压力;
- Gzip压缩:文本文件压缩率可达70%,JS/CSS体积缩小50%;
- 动静分离:图片、视频存储到OSS,通过外链调用。
必须避免的3个坑
- 直接传输大文件:单文件超过50MB会导致加载超时;
- 未限制并发下载:同时下载任务超过2个可能占满带宽;
- 忽略缓存配置:浏览器缓存未启用会增加重复请求。
1M带宽适用哪些场景?哪些场景绝对不够用?
推荐使用场景
- 初创企业官网:日均IP<2000,无复杂交互功能;
- 个人博客/作品集:文字为主,图片经压缩处理;
- API测试接口:请求频率<5次/秒,响应数据<10KB。
不建议使用场景
- 视频类网站:720P视频需2M以上带宽;
- 电商促销活动:秒杀等高并发场景需要10M+带宽;
- 实时通信系统:语音通话最低要求5M带宽。
什么时候该升级带宽?
出现以下信号时,1M带宽已到瓶颈:
- 日均IP突破3000且未使用CDN;
- 页面平均加载时间>3秒(Google标准为<2秒);
- 服务器监控显示带宽利用率持续>90%。
个人观点:1M带宽的价值与局限
对于日均IP<2000、内容轻量化、用户分布集中的小型网站,1M带宽完全够用。通过CDN+压缩+缓存三板斧,甚至能支撑5万PV/日。但若涉及高频交互、大文件传输或流量波动剧烈的场景,建议起步选择3M带宽。低成本试错后逐步扩容,才是性价比最高的选择。